Transaction 3335958324ad2c0ce371c9a0286f57eea6fff44d8584e1b0368a30c6bae1948c

1 Input
2 Outputs
  • 3335958324ad2c0ce371c9a0286f57eea6fff44d8584e1b0368a30c6bae1948c:0
  • value  418592
    address  3AtjcUfJj7kAuYrNXpPFH416mGdPjeQbLv
  • 3335958324ad2c0ce371c9a0286f57eea6fff44d8584e1b0368a30c6bae1948c:1
  • value  59816081233
    address  bc1qe7anrjqgch9mgf6qarxt052lyvnx26a069uyhz